Understanding Resin Driveways
Before diving into the specifics of resin bound and resin bonded systems, it's essential to grasp what a resin driveway entails. At its core, a resin driveway combines natural aggregates and synthetic resins to create a durable surface that is both visually appealing and functional. The aggregates can include materials like gravel or stone chips, which not only enhance the visual aspect but also provide traction.
What is Resin Bound?
Resin bound driveways consist of a mixture of aggregate stones that are coated with a clear epoxy or polyurethane resin. This mixture is then spread across a prepared base layer to create a smooth surface. One of the defining characteristics of this method is that the aggregate remains fully visible on the surface, lending an attractive finish.
The installation process typically involves laying down a porous base layer—usually made from asphalt or concrete—before applying the resin and aggregate mix. The result is a seamless surface that allows water to drain through, reducing puddles and pooling during rain.
What is Resin Bonded?
On the other hand, resin bonded driveways involve applying a layer of clear resin onto an existing surface before broadcasting loose aggregates over it. Unlike the resin bound system where aggregates are mixed within the resin, here they rest on top of it without being fully encapsulated. This method creates a textured surface due to the visibility of the aggregate stones while still maintaining some permeability depending on how well it's installed.
The installation requires careful preparation as well; cleaning and priming the existing surface are crucial steps before applying the adhesive layer of resin followed by scattering aggregates.
Key Differences Between Resin Bound and Resin Bonded
While both systems utilize similar materials and offer attractive finishes, key differences exist between them that may sway your decision based on your specific needs.
Appearance
Aesthetically, each type offers unique advantages. Resin bound surfaces present a modern look with uniformity since all aggregates are embedded within the resin itself. Conversely, resin bonded surfaces have more texture due to visible loose aggregates which might appeal to those seeking traditional aesthetics.
Drainage Capabilities
In terms of drainage, resin bound driveways excel because they allow water to permeate through their structure thanks to their open-pore design. This feature minimizes water pooling during heavy rains—a valuable asset in areas like Hemel Hempstead where rainfall can be significant.
Resin bonded surfaces may not offer as effective drainage since they do not have full permeable properties. Water may accumulate on top if not installed correctly or if clogged with debris over time.
Installation Process
Installation methods differ considerably between these two systems. Resin bound installations require mixing aggregate with resin before application which demands precision for optimal results; it’s best handled by professionals familiar with this specialized technique.
Resin bonded installations generally take less time since they involve applying adhesive directly onto existing surfaces followed by scattering stones over it. However, this simplicity comes at a potential cost regarding durability if not done correctly or if low-quality materials are used.
Durability and Maintenance
Durability is another area where these two methods diverge significantly. A well-installed resin bound driveway can last for 15 years or more with minimal maintenance required beyond occasional cleaning to remove debris or moss growth.
Resin bonded surfaces may require more frequent upkeep as loose stones can dislodge over time due to wear from traffic or extreme weather conditions resulting in unevenness or loss of aesthetic appeal.
Cost Considerations
When evaluating options for driveway installation in Hemel Hempstead, cost plays an integral role in decision-making. Typically, initial costs for both types of installations can vary depending on factors such as size and complexity of layout designs chosen.
Resin bound driveways tend to be slightly more expensive than their bonded counterparts due to higher material costs associated with epoxy resins used during mixing along with labor-intensive installation processes requiring skilled professionals capable of achieving high-quality results.
On average:
- Resin Bound: Costs range from £60 - £100 per square meter. Resin Bonded: Costs typically fall between £40 - £80 per square meter.
It’s important to factor in long-term value rather than just upfront expenses; investing in quality materials will likely save money over time through reduced maintenance requirements and longer lifespan.
